Removing and installing/replacing bottom left wishbone (AWD)

NOTE: If the bottom wishbone is detached from the rear axle support/trailing arm, wheel alignment must be carried out after installation. Removal: 

Remove rear heat shield (1).

Mark position of eccentric shim to trailing arm to simplify subsequent adjustment of rear axle.

Release nut and remove screw (2).

Slacken nut (1).

Remove eccentric washer and unscrew screw.

Remove wishbone (3).

Installation note: 

Tighten screw connection (1) and (2) in NORMAL POSITION .

Installation: 

Align wishbone (3).

Insert bolt (1) and connect eccentric shim.

Align eccentric shim to marked position.

Part  : Replace screw and nut (1).

Tighten nut (1) in NORMAL POSITION (not until wheel alignment).

Tightening torque 33 32 2AZ .

Part  : Replace nut.

Insert bolt (2) and screw on new nut.

Shift vehicle into NORMAL POSITION .

Tighten nut of bolt (2) in normal position.

Tightening torque 33 32 3AZ .
